Exosome component 7 Monoclonal specifically detects Exosome component 7 in Human, Mouse, Rat, Canine, Primate, Monkey samples. It is validated for Western Blot, Flow Cytometry, Immunohistochemistry, Immunocytochemistry/Immunofluorescence, Immunohistochemistry-Paraffin.
